The Role of Scatter and Wild Symbols
Scatter and wild symbols play crucial roles in maximizing winning potential. Scatter symbols, regardless of their position on the reels, can trigger bonus rounds or free spins, significantly boosting the chance of landing a big bass. Wild symbols, on the other hand, act as substitutes for other symbols, completing winning combinations and increasing the frequency of payouts. Understanding how these symbols function is pivotal for maximizing potential winnings and navigating the game effectively.

Choosing the Right Big Bass Game
With a growing number of ‘big bass’ themed games available, selecting the right one can be a daunting task. Factors to consider include the Return to Player (RTP) percentage—a theoretical measure of how much of the wagered money is paid back to players over time—and the game’s volatility.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ate a more favorable return, while volatility determines the frequency and size of payouts. High volatility games offer larger, but less frequent, wins, while low volatility games offer smaller, more frequent wins. The best ‘big bass’ game for individual players hinges on their risk tolerance and playing style.
Beyond RTP and volatility, consider the game’s features and bonus rounds. Some games offer more complex bonus mechanics, incorporating multiple layers of rewards and multipliers. Others prioritize simplicity and straightforward gameplay. A crucial element is to review the game’s paytable before venturing in to get a clear understanding of the win conditions and potential payout values. It is also important to check the minimum and maximum bet amounts to fit within your budget.
| Game Feature | High Volatility | Low Volatility |
|---|---|---|
| Payout Frequency | Less Frequent | More Frequent |
| Payout Size | Larger | Smaller |
| Risk Level | Higher | Lower |
Understanding RTP and Volatility
Return to Player (RTP) is a percentage representing the average amount a game pays back to players over a substantial period. It’s important to note that RTP is a theoretical figure, calculated over millions of spins, and doesn’t guarantee specific outcomes. Volatility, often interchangeably termed ‘variance’, describes the risk associated with a particular game: low volatility indicating frequent, smaller wins, and high volatility implying infrequent, substantial payouts. When selecting a ‘big bass’ game, a balance between RTP and volatility that matches your risk preference is ideal as a classic way to increase the chance to catch the big bass.
Matching volatility to your playing style is key. Players who prefer sustained playtime with consistent, albeit smaller, wins might gravitate towards low-volatility options. Conversely, those comfortable with risk and aiming for a large payout might favour higher-volatility games. Understanding these concepts enables informed decisions for maximizing gaming enjoyment and potentially enhancing winnings.
